Chamber expresses concern over proposed lorry strike in Kerala
Kochi, Apr 8 (UNI) The Kerala Chamber of Commerce and Industry today expressed concern on the proposed strike by the contract carriage, trailers and lorry opertors in the state from tomorrow midnight.
Kerala being a consumer state, with all the commodities, including essential items, coming from other states, the strike will adversely affect normal life, the Chamber said in a statement here.
It said that the eight-day-long strike by container lorry workers at Cochin Port recently had already inficted a heavy loss on the exporters/importers using the port.
Another lorry strike will be a blow to the port users and will force them to divert the cargo to other ports. ''Considering the cumulative effect of the proposed strike on the state economy and normal life, we urge the Chief Minister to interfere in this matter and avoid the proposed strike,'' it added.
